  • Sunderland: Nestled along the North East coast, Sunderland offers a unique blend of family-friendly attractions and rich cultural experiences. The city boasts a vibrant theatre scene and is home to several cinemas, ensuring entertainment for all ages. Visitors can explore the stunning beaches, historic sites, and the iconic Stadium of Light—home to Sunderland AFC. With peak tourist activity in April, July, and September, Sunderland is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ts and culture seekers alike, providing a welcoming atmosphere throughout the year.
  • Gateshead: Located just across the River Tyne from Newcastle, Gateshead is a lively city renowned for its cultural and entertainment offerings. The city features a variety of shopping centres and theatres that cater to diverse tastes. Notable landmarks include the spectacular Sage Gateshead, a hub for music and arts, and the picturesque quayside with its marina. With a steady influx of visitors during peak months like April, July, and September, Gateshead is an ideal destination for families and those seeking a vibrant urban experience.
  • Newcastle City Center: The bustling heart of Newcastle, the City Centre is a hub of activity and excitement. Visitors can enjoy an array of shopping options, theatres, and educational venues, making it a prime location for family outings. The area is surrounded by stunning views of the River Tyne and is home to landmarks such as the iconic Quayside and numerous sports facilities. With peak tourist arrivals from July to September, Newcastle City Centre offers a dynamic city-themed experience, perfect for those looking to immerse themselves in local life.

Things to do in Tyne and Wear

Shopping

Located in the heart of Newcastle, Eldon Square offers a variety of high street shops and boutiques, while the vibrant Grainger Market showcases local produce and unique crafts. For a more contemporary experience, visit the Metrocentre, one of the largest shopping centres in Europe, featuring numerous stores and dining options.

Recreation

The Jesmond Dene Park offers a tranquil retreat with cascading waterfalls and scenic pathways. For relaxation, visit the Serenity Spa in Whitley Bay, where you can indulge in revitalising treatments and holistic therapies, surrounded by calming sea views and a soothing atmosphere.

Adventure

Explore the exhilarating Beamish Museum, an open-air museum that brings history to life with rides and exhibitions. For a thrill, try Go Ape at Town Moor, where you can conquer treetop obstacles and zip lines while enjoying stunning views of the surrounding greenery.

Nightlife

In Newcastle, the Ouseburn Valley offers a vibrant mix of live music venues and quirky pubs, creating a lively atmosphere. Nearby, the Bigg Market buzzes with bars and clubs, ensuring an energetic night out filled with diverse entertainment options.
